Neuware - 'Le Chevalier De Pradel' offre une plongée fascinante dans la vie quotidienne et les défis d'un colon français en Louisiane au XVIIIe siècle. Basé sur la correspondance personnelle de Jean-Charles de Pradel et de sa famille, cet ouvrage retrace le parcours d'un officier de marine devenu planteur prospère à la Nouvelle-Orléans. À travers ses lettres, le lecteur découvre les réalités de l'administration coloniale, les dynamiques du commerce transatlantique et les complexités de la vie sociale dans une colonie en pleine expansion.Ce récit historique documenté permet de mieux comprendre l'époque de la Louisiane française, depuis les rigueurs de l'installation initiale jusqu'à la gestion complexe des plantations. Les échanges épistolaires révèlent non seulement les ambitions personnelles et professionnelles de Pradel, mais aussi les liens indéfectibles maintenus avec sa famille restée en France, illustrant ainsi le pont culturel et affectif entre la métropole et ses territoires d'outre-mer.
